Construct validity indicated positive correlation between QoV scores and logMAR visual acuity; frequency scale r = 0.72 (95% CI, 0.41–0.88, P < 0.001), severity scale r = 0.64 (95% CI, 0.28–0.85, P = 0.002), and bothersome scale r = 0.35 (95% CI, −0.09 to 0.70, P = 0.130). There was a negative correlation between QoV scores and contrast sensitivity; frequency scale r = −0.80 (95% CI, −0.56 to −0.92, P < 0.001), severity scale r = −0.73 (95% CI, −0.43 to −0.90, P < 0.001), and bothersome scale r = −0.57 (95% CI, −0.17 to −0.80, P = 0.009). A positive correlation was found between QoV scores and total HOA; frequency scale r = 0.71 (95% CI, 0.39–0.88, P < 0.001), severity scale r = 0.61 (95% CI, 0.22–0.83, P = 0.005), and bothersome scale r = 0.69 (95% CI, 0.36–0.87, P = 0.001).
